Sadržaj:
2025 Autor: John Day | [email protected]. Zadnja promjena: 2025-01-13 06:57
U Brown Dog Gadgets -u radimo puno video streaminga za radionice, a naša postavka uključuje jednu osobu na kameri i drugu osobu kao producenta koji pokreće softver, nadzire prozor za chat i mijenja kameru i unaprjeđuje dijapozitive.
Počeli smo razgovarati o jednostavnom načinu na koji osoba s kamere kazuje producenta kada treba preći na sljedeći slajd, a da ne mora 20 puta u svakoj sesiji reći "Sljedeći slajd, molim", pa smo sami napravili kontrolu.
Naš video softver može jednostavno kontrolirati slajdove pomoću tipki sa strelicama ulijevo i udesno, pa smo razmišljali o tome da napravimo samo mali USB kontroler koji bi izlagač mogao koristiti za slanje tih naredbi s ključem, ali to funkcionira samo ako naš video softver ima fokus kao prednji aplikaciju, a budući da pokrećemo više programa za predstavljanje, kao i preglednik, ne možemo se osloniti na ključne naredbe za rad.
Dakle, došli smo do jednostavnog kontrolera koji šalje MIDI signale prilagođenoj aplikaciji koja reproducira zvuk koji proizvođač može čuti kroz slušalice i znati da je vrijeme za promjenu slajda. (Aplikacija također ima mali prozor koji prikazuje "Čekanje …", "Naprijed" ili "Nazad" ovisno o stanju kontrola.)
Ako vam se sviđaju naši projekti i želite vidjeti više o tome što imamo svaki tjedan, pratite nas na Instagramu, Twitteru, Facebooku i YouTubeu.
Pribor:
Brown Dog Gadgets zapravo prodaje komplete i potrepštine, ali ne morate ništa kupovati od nas da biste napravili ovaj projekt. Iako ako to učinite, pomozite nam u stvaranju novih projekata i nastavničkih resursa.
Elektronika:
- 1 x ploča za pronalaženje ludih krugova
- 2 x Ludi sklopovi Jumbo čipovi s gumbima
- Traka za kavu (široka 1/8 ")
Ostale potrepštine:
- 1 x LEGO osnovna ploča
- Razno. LEGO komadi
Korak 1: Napravite kontroler
Već smo imali kontroler izgrađen prema prethodnom projektu. Naš sustav kontrole sastanaka izgrađen je za uključivanje/isključivanje mikrofona i kamere pri korištenju softvera za video konferencije. To je jednostavan projekt Maker Tape koji koristi našu Invention Board koja je zatim spojena na vaše računalo putem USB -a.
Osim elektroničkih dijelova. sve što vam doista treba je LEGO osnovna ploča, ali ako želite uživati u potpunoj LEGO verziji, pogledajte korake od 1 do 3 u vodiču. Imate kontroler? Sljedeći slajd, molim!
Korak 2: Programirajte kontroler
- Imamo spremište GitHub pod nazivom SlideControl s Arduino kodom koji će vam trebati.
- U izborniku Alati za USB vrstu provjerite jeste li odabrali MIDI. Mogli bismo koristiti Serial, ali budući da se serijski port može mijenjati ovisno o računalu, korištenom USB priključku ili USB koncentratoru, MIDI je bio jednostavan način za rad na više računala.
- MIDI označava digitalno sučelje glazbenih instrumenata i to je čarolija koja će omogućiti našem sustavu rad bez previše potrebne konfiguracije.
Korak 3: Obavite obradu
- Trebat će vam instalirana obrada, kao i bibliotekaMidiBus. Obradu možete pronaći na stranici processing.org
- Obrada je aplikacija koja vam omogućuje prilično jednostavno stvaranje "skica" (koje se zatim mogu izvesti kao potpune aplikacije). Namijenjen je umjetnicima i studentima, a ne programerima softvera.
- Spremište GitHub za SlideControl također sadrži skicu procesiranja koja će vam trebati. Otvorite to u Obradi kako bismo ga mogli isprobati.
Korak 4: Uredite skicu
- Dok je skica otvorena u obradi i vaš kontroler priključen, kliknite gumb Pokreni za svoju skicu. Ako se pokrene, nastavite!
- Ako ne čujete zvuk kada pritisnete gumb na upravljaču, ili se "Čekanje …" ne promijeni, možda ćete morati urediti postavke MidiBusa.
- Potražite liniju koja ima MidiBus (ovo, 0, 1) i promijenite 0 i/ili 1 tako da odgovaraju ulazu/izlazu kako je prikazano na konzoli pri dnu prozora.
- Želimo da se izabere Teensy MIDI uređaj, jer će se tako prikazati naš kontroler.
Korak 5: Izvoz u aplikaciju
- Nakon što se skica pravilno pokrene, možete je izvesti kao aplikaciju koja će se pokrenuti na bilo kojem računalu čak i ako Obrada nije instalirana.
- Na izborniku Datoteka odaberite Izvoz aplikacije …
- Pojavit će se prozor Opcije izvoza i možete odabrati odgovarajuće postavke.
- Kad izvoz završi, vaša mapa skice imat će novu mapu koja sadrži novostvorenu aplikaciju.
- Ako koristite Windows ili Linux, mapa će biti imenovana na odgovarajući način.
Korak 6: Isprobajte
- Nakon što ste izgradili kontroler i izvezli aplikaciju, možete sve isprobati!
- Uključite kontroler, pokrenite aplikaciju i pritisnite gumb.
- Upamtite, ovo ne mijenja slajdove, za to vam je potrebna osoba. Ovo omogućuje da jedna osoba obavijesti drugu osobu kada treba promijeniti slajdove.
- Kao što je spomenuto, ovo je nišno rješenje za nišni problem, ali dobro je funkcioniralo za naše potrebe pa smo ga htjeli podijeliti.